Output 08d4c63f501935df19f9b913e62ed0c81153ae2167f78311d216b670b754e8e4:2

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3355c95a0b6a4ec4946f45c8455070fd17909706 OP_EQUAL
address
36NT9sydgdcx3UnvnPC1dXfKVurSicWjJy
transaction
08d4c63f501935df19f9b913e62ed0c81153ae2167f78311d216b670b754e8e4
spent
true